MATCH REPORT: CELTIC 4 Hamilton 0

GOALS ………. 1. A good cross by McGeady was met at the far post by Naka, who brought it under control and fired it into the net.
2. Nice pass by McDonald to Naka who teed it up for Samaras.
3. A really determined piece of play by McDonald enabled him to get the better of his two markers and slot the ball past the goalie.
4. Wonderfully quick feet on the bye-line by Maloney allowed him to set up McGeady.
